I dont think this issue is resolved.
sudo dpkg -l nvidia-331
Desired=Unknown/Install/Remove/Purge/Hold
| Status=Not/Inst/Conf-files/Unpacked/halF-conf/Half-inst/trig-aWait/Trig-pend
|/ Err?=(none)/Reinst-required (Status,Err: uppercase=bad)
||/ Name Version Architecture
Description
+++-==================================-======================-======================-==========================================================================
ii nvidia-331 331.38-0ubuntu7.1 amd64
NVIDIA binary driver - version 331.38
Now when I try to install playonlinux, it asks me to remove
nvidia-libopencl1-331
$ sudo apt-get install playonlinux
Reading package lists... Done
Building dependency tree
Reading state information... Done
The following packages were automatically installed and are no longer required:
libdrm-nouveau2:i386 libdrm-radeon1:i386 libelf1:i386 libgnome2-gconf-perl
libllvm3.4:i386 libtxc-dxtn-s2tc0:i386 module-assistant ttf-ancient-fonts
va-driver-all vdpau-va-driver
Use 'apt-get autoremove' to remove them.
The following extra packages will be installed:
attr binfmt-support curl fonts-horai-umefont fonts-unfonts-core
fonts-wqy-microhei gnome-exe-thumbnailer icoutils libaio1
libasn1-8-heimdal:i386 libcapi20-3 libcapi20-3:i386 libdb5.3:i386
libexif12:i386 libgd3:i386 libgif4:i386 libglu1-mesa:i386 libgphoto2-6:i386
libgphoto2-port10:i386 libgpm2:i386 libgssapi3-heimdal:i386
libgstreamer-plugins-base0.10-0:i386 libgstreamer0.10-0:i386
libhcrypto4-heimdal:i386 libhdb9-heimdal libheimbase1-heimdal:i386
libheimntlm0-heimdal:i386 libhx509-5-heimdal:i386 libieee1284-3:i386
libkdc2-heimdal libkrb5-26-heimdal:i386 liblcms2-2:i386 libldap-2.4-2:i386
libltdl7:i386 libmpg123-0:i386 libncurses5:i386 libodbc1 libopenal1:i386
libosmesa6:i386 libp11-kit-gnome-keyring:i386 libroken18-heimdal:i386
libsane:i386 libsasl2-2:i386 libsasl2-modules:i386 libsasl2-modules-db:i386
libusb-1.0-0:i386 libv4l-0:i386 libv4lconvert0:i386 libvpx1:i386
libwind0-heimdal:i386 libwxgtk-media2.8-0 libxpm4:i386 ocl-icd-libopencl1
ocl-icd-libopencl1:i386 odbcinst odbcinst1debian2 p11-kit-modules:i386 p7zip
python-dnspython python-wxgtk2.8 python-wxversion samba samba-dsdb-modules
samba-vfs-modules tdb-tools ttf-wqy-microhei unixodbc winbind wine
wine-gecko2.21 wine-gecko2.21:i386 wine-mono0.0.8 wine1.6 wine1.6-amd64
wine1.6-i386:i386 winetricks
Suggested packages:
libterm-readline-gnu-perl libterm-readline-perl-perl isdnutils-doc
isdnutils-doc:i386 libgd-tools:i386 gphoto2:i386 gtkam:i386 gpm:i386
libvisual-0.4-plugins:i386 gstreamer-codec-install:i386
gnome-codec-install:i386 gstreamer0.10-tools:i386
gstreamer0.10-plugins-base:i386 liblcms2-utils:i386 libmyodbc
odbc-postgresql tdsodbc unixodbc-bin libportaudio2:i386 libroar-compat2:i386
hplip:i386 hpoj:i386 libsane-extras:i386 libsasl2-modules-otp:i386
libsasl2-modules-ldap:i386 libsasl2-modules-sql:i386
libsasl2-modules-gssapi-mit:i386 libsasl2-modules-gssapi-heimdal:i386
opencl-icd:i386 scrot wx2.8-doc wx2.8-examples editra bind9 bind9utils
ldb-tools ntp smbldap-tools libnss-winbind libpam-winbind dosbox:any
Recommended packages:
unixodbc:i386 wine-mono0.0.8:i386
The following packages will be REMOVED:
nvidia-libopencl1-331
--
You received this bug notification because you are a member of Desktop
Packages, which is subscribed to nvidia-graphics-drivers-331-updates in
Ubuntu.
https://bugs.launchpad.net/bugs/1247736
Title:
[SRU] nvidia-opencl-icd-* should not conflicts/replaces on opencl-icd
Status in “nvidia-cuda-toolkit” package in Ubuntu:
Invalid
Status in “nvidia-graphics-drivers-304” package in Ubuntu:
Fix Released
Status in “nvidia-graphics-drivers-304-updates” package in Ubuntu:
Fix Released
Status in “nvidia-graphics-drivers-331” package in Ubuntu:
Fix Released
Status in “nvidia-graphics-drivers-331-updates” package in Ubuntu:
Fix Released
Status in “ocl-icd” package in Ubuntu:
Invalid
Status in “nvidia-cuda-toolkit” source package in Trusty:
Invalid
Status in “nvidia-graphics-drivers-304” source package in Trusty:
Confirmed
Status in “nvidia-graphics-drivers-304-updates” source package in Trusty:
Confirmed
Status in “nvidia-graphics-drivers-331” source package in Trusty:
Fix Released
Status in “nvidia-graphics-drivers-331-updates” source package in Trusty:
Fix Released
Status in “nvidia-graphics-drivers-340” source package in Trusty:
Invalid
Status in “ocl-icd” source package in Trusty:
Invalid
Bug description:
[Impact]
Users with proprietary Nvidia graphics drivers are unable to co-install CUDA
and OpenCL applications.
The patches in comment #21 and #22 backport the fix from Utopic and resolve
this issue by allowing nvidia-opencl-icd-* (Nvidia's OpenCL ICD) to be
co-installed with ocl-icd-libopencl1 (the generic OpenCL ICD loader).
[SRU Verification Test Case #1]
sudo apt-get remove nvidia-opencl-icd-* nvidia-libopencl1-* ocl-icd-ibopencl1
sudo apt-get install nvidia-opencl-icd-331
With the 331.38-0ubuntu7 drivers, the Nvidia OpenCL ICD will be
installed without any dependencies.
With the 331.38-0ubuntu7.1 drivers, ocl-icd-libopencl1 will be
installed as a dependency:
The following extra packages will be installed:
ocl-icd-libopencl1
Suggested packages:
opencl-icd
The following NEW packages will be installed:
nvidia-opencl-icd-331 ocl-icd-libopencl1
Repeat the above for nvidia-opencl-icd-331-updates.
[SRU Verification Test Case #2]
sudo apt-get install nvidia-opencl-icd-331
OR
sudo apt-get install nvidia-opencl-icd-331-updates
(does not require an Nvidia graphics card)
sudo apt-get install beignet
(an alternate OpenCL ICD)
With the 331.38-0ubuntu7 drivers, the Nvidia OpenCL ICD will be
removed:
The following packages will be REMOVED:
nvidia-opencl-icd-331
The following NEW packages will be installed:
beignet
0 upgraded, 1 newly installed, 1 to remove and 0 not upgraded.
With the 331.38-0ubuntu7.1 drivers, beignet and nvidia-opencl-icd-331
(or nvidia-opencl-icd-331-updates) can be co-installed.
[Test Case]
sudo apt-get install nvidia-331 or sudo apt-get install nvidia-331-updates
(does not require an Nvidia graphics card)
sudo apt-get install python-pycuda
sudo apt-get install python-pyopencl
This will result in the error message below.
The following packages have unmet dependencies:
python-pyopencl : Depends: libopencl-1.1-1
Depends: libopencl-1.2-1
Depends: ocl-icd-libopencl1 but it is not going to be
installed
E: Unable to correct problems, you have held broken packages.
A similar conflict exists between wine and nvidia-cuda-toolkit.
sudo apt-get install nvidia-331 or sudo apt-get install nvidia-331-updates
(does not require an Nvidia graphics card)
sudo apt-get install wine
sudo apt-get install nvidia-cuda-toolkit
This will result in a warning similar to the one below.
The following extra packages will be installed:
nvidia-libopencl1-331 nvidia-opencl-dev
The following packages will be REMOVED:
ocl-icd-libopencl1 ocl-icd-libopencl1:i386 wine wine1.6 wine1.6-amd64
wine1.6-i386:i386
The following NEW packages will be installed:
nvidia-cuda-toolkit nvidia-libopencl1-331 nvidia-opencl-dev
[Regression Potential]
This fix only affects the relationships between packages and should not
introduce any new bugs. However, since packages that were previously difficult
to install together will now be co-installable, new bugs in those packages may
be exposed.
[Other Info]
It is possible to work around this issue by first installing the CUDA
application, then installing ocl-icd-opencl-dev, and finally installing the
OpenCL application. (See comment #7)
---------------------------------------------------------------------------
Don't know.
ProblemType: Package
DistroRelease: Ubuntu 13.10
Package: ocl-icd-libopencl1 (not installed)
ProcVersionSignature: Ubuntu 3.11.0-12.19-generic 3.11.3
Uname: Linux 3.11.0-12-generic x86_64
NonfreeKernelModules: nvidia
ApportVersion: 2.12.5-0ubuntu2.1
Architecture: amd64
Date: Sun Nov 3 14:03:41 2013
DpkgTerminalLog:
Unpacking ocl-icd-libopencl1:amd64 (from
.../ocl-icd-libopencl1_2.0.2-1ubuntu1_amd64.deb) ...
dpkg: error processing
/var/cache/apt/archives/ocl-icd-libopencl1_2.0.2-1ubuntu1_amd64.deb (--unpack):
trying to overwrite '/usr/lib/x86_64-linux-gnu/libOpenCL.so', which is also
in package nvidia-opencl-dev:amd64 5.0.35-7ubuntu1
DuplicateSignature: package:ocl-icd-libopencl1:(not installed):trying to
overwrite '/usr/lib/x86_64-linux-gnu/libOpenCL.so', which is also in package
nvidia-opencl-dev:amd64 5.0.35-7ubuntu1
ErrorMessage: trying to overwrite '/usr/lib/x86_64-linux-gnu/libOpenCL.so',
which is also in package nvidia-opencl-dev:amd64 5.0.35-7ubuntu1
InstallationDate: Installed on 2013-10-28 (6 days ago)
InstallationMedia: Ubuntu 13.10 "Saucy Salamander" - Release amd64
(20131016.1)
MarkForUpload: True
SourcePackage: ocl-icd
Title: package ocl-icd-libopencl1 (not installed) failed to install/upgrade:
trying to overwrite '/usr/lib/x86_64-linux-gnu/libOpenCL.so', which is also in
package nvidia-opencl-dev:amd64 5.0.35-7ubuntu1
UpgradeStatus: No upgrade log present (probably fresh install)
To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/nvidia-cuda-toolkit/+bug/1247736/+subscriptions
--
Mailing list: https://launchpad.net/~desktop-packages
Post to : [email protected]
Unsubscribe : https://launchpad.net/~desktop-packages
More help : https://help.launchpad.net/ListHelp